Resultados da pesquisa a pedido "recursion"

1 a resposta

Visitar um gráfico direcionado como se fosse um não direcionado, usando uma consulta recursiva

Preciso da sua ajuda sobre a visita de um gráfico direcionado armazenado em um banco de dado Considere o seguinte gráfico direcionado 1->2 2->1,3 3->1 Uma tabela armazena essas relações: create database test; \c test; create table ownership ...

7 a resposta

Por que essa recursão infinita óbvia não dá um aviso ao compilador? [fechadas

Muitos meses atrás, eu tive que consertar alguns códigos que causavam alguns problemas. O código ficou basicamente assim: int badFun() { return badFun(); } Isso obviamente causou um estouro de pilha, mesmo no idioma de alto nível com o qual eu ...

4 a resposta

Por que o foldl é definido de maneira estranha no Racke

Em Haskell, como em muitas outras linguagens funcionais, a funçãofoldl é definido de forma que, por exemplo,foldl (-) 0 [1,2,3,4] = -10. Isso é bom, porquefoldl (-) 0 [1, 2,3,4] é, por definição,((((0 - 1) - 2) - 3) - 4). Mas, na ...

2 a resposta

riando um gráfico de dependência de tabela com uma consulta recursi

Estou tentando criar um gráfico de dependência de tabelas com base nas chaves estrangeiras entre elas. Este gráfico precisa começar com um nome de tabela arbitrário como raiz. Eu poderia, dado um nome de tabela procurar as tabelas que a ...

10 a resposta

Como a função recursiva de fibonacci “funciona”?

Eu sou novo em Javascript e estava lendo sobre ele, quando cheguei a um capítulo que descrevia recursão de função. Ele usou uma função de exemplo para encontrar o enésimo número da sequência de Fibonacci. O código é o seguinte: function ...

16 a resposta

ma função de Fibonacci recursiva no Clojure

Eu sou um novato no Clojure que queria ver o motivo de toda essa confusão. Descobrindo que a melhor maneira de entender isso é escrever um código simples, pensei em começar com uma função Fibonacc Meu primeiro esforço foi: (defn fib [x, n] ...

60 a resposta

Sequência de Fibonacci recursiva Java

Por favor, explique este código simples: public int fibonacci(int n) { if(n == 0) return 0; else if(n == 1) return 1; else return fibonacci(n - 1) + fibonacci(n - 2); } Estou confuso com a última linha, especialmente porque se n = 5, por ...

4 a resposta

Consultas filho / pai recursivas em T / SQL

Estou usando T / SQL no Microsoft SQL Server 2008 Tenho uma mesa CREATE TABLE [TestTable]( [CHILD] [int] NOT NULL, [PARENT] [int] NOT NULL ) ON [PRIMARY] GOEstes são alguns valores que definem um relacionamento hierárquico pai-filho CHILD ...

6 a resposta

Recursão usando yield

Existe alguma maneira de misturar recursão e oyield declaração? Por exemplo, um gerador de número infinito (usando recursão) seria algo como: def infinity(start): yield start # recursion here ... >>> it = infinity(1) >>> next(it) 1 >>> next(it) ...

4 a resposta

etectando recursão infinita de array em PH

Acabei de reformular meu algoritmo de detecção de recursão no meu projeto pet dump_r () https: //github.com/leeoniya/dump_r.ph [https://github.com/leeoniya/dump_r.php] etectar a recursão do objeto não é muito difícil - você usa spl_object_hash ...